tbrehm
2008-09-21 8dd29e227f44e2379a0a72a4f60130b24e54a14b
server/plugins-available/shelluser_base_plugin.inc.php
@@ -89,15 +89,16 @@
         $command = 'usermod';
         $command .= ' --home '.escapeshellcmd($data['new']['dir']);
         $command .= ' --gid '.escapeshellcmd($data['new']['pgroup']);
         $command .= ' --non-unique ';
         // $command .= ' --non-unique ';
         $command .= ' --password '.escapeshellcmd($data['new']['password']);
         $command .= ' --shell '.escapeshellcmd($data['new']['shell']);
         $command .= ' --uid '.escapeshellcmd($uid);
         // $command .= ' --uid '.escapeshellcmd($uid);
         $command .= ' --login '.escapeshellcmd($data['new']['username']);
         $command .= ' '.escapeshellcmd($data['old']['username']);
         
         exec($command);
         $app->log("Updated shelluser: ".$data['new']['username'],LOGLEVEL_DEBUG);
         // $app->log("Updated shelluser: $command ",LOGLEVEL_DEBUG);
         $app->log("Updated shelluser: ".$data['old']['username'],LOGLEVEL_DEBUG);
         
      } else {
         $app->log("UID = $uid for shelluser:".$data['new']['username']." not allowed.",LOGLEVEL_ERROR);